3. The Role of Rabbits in Wildlife Ecosystems: Balancing Nature's Dynamics and Maintaining Ecosystem Health

Rabbits play a pivotal and often underappreciated role in maintaining the delicate balance of their ecosystems. As herbivores, they are significant primary consumers, actively grazing on grasses, leaves, and other vegetation. This grazing activity helps regulate plant growth, preventing overgrowth that could disrupt the balance of other plant and animal species.

Crucially, as prey animalsrabbits serve as a vital food source for numerous predators, from foxes, coyotes, and wolves to birds of prey (like hawks and eagles) and various snakes. This consistent food supply is essential for sustaining predator populations and maintaining the integrity of the entire food web. Furthermore, their extensive burrowing activities contribute significantly to soil aeration and fertility, enhancing plant growth and overall ecosystem health by improving drainage and nutrient cycling.


4. Distinctive Traits of Rabbits: Adaptations for Survival and Unveiling Animal Adaptations

Rabbits possess a suite of unique traits and sophisticated animal adaptations that have evolved to enhance their survival in environments teeming with predators.

  • Large, Rotatable Ears: These not only provide exceptional hearing, allowing them to detect predators from great distances, but also assist in thermoregulation by dissipating excess body heat.
  • Wide-Set Eyes: Positioned on the sides of their heads, their eyes provide an almost 360-degree field of vision, enabling them to spot threats from nearly every angle without turning their heads.
  • Powerful Hind Legs: Combined with a lightweight skeletal structure, these limbs allow for explosive bursts of speed and rapid, zigzagging escapes from predators. Rabbits can jump high, often several times their own body length, when fleeing.
  • Specialized Teeth: Their incisors grow continuously, perfectly adapted for gnawing on tough plant material, which is crucial for their high-fiber diet.
  • Digestive System: Rabbits practice cecotrophy, where they re-ingest soft fecal pellets (cecotropes) to extract maximum nutrients from their fibrous diet, a highly efficient digestive adaptation.

These remarkable animal adaptations are fundamental to their success as a prey species.


5. Rabbit Behavior: Social Dynamics and Survival Strategies and Understanding Animal Behavior

Rabbits exhibit complex social behaviors, particularly species like the European rabbit, which live in intricate underground networks called warrens. Communication within these social groups occurs through a combination of subtle body language (e.g., ear position, tail flicks), various vocalizations (thumping, squeals), and scent marking (from glands).

A key behavioral adaptation is their crepuscular activity patternsrabbits are crepuscular, meaning they are most active during the twilight hours of dawn and dusk. This timing minimizes their exposure to both diurnal (daytime) and nocturnal (nighttime) predators, allowing them to forage more safely. Their rapid reproduction is another crucial survival strategy, ensuring the continuation of their populations despite the constant pressure from predation. This high birth rate compensates for significant losses to predators and environmental factors.


6. Rabbits and Wildlife Conservation: Protecting a Vital Species and the Plight of Endangered Wild Animals

While many people associate rabbits with abundance, numerous rabbit species worldwide face significant threats that jeopardize their populations. Habitat destruction, primarily due to human encroachment, agricultural expansion, and urbanization, is a leading cause of decline. The introduction of invasive predators, such as foxes, feral cats, and stoats, has also decimated native rabbit populations in certain regions, particularly on islands. Diseases, often exacerbated by dense populations or stress from other threats, can also cause severe declines.

Consequently, several rabbit species are listed as endangered wild animals or vulnerable on conservation lists. For example, the pygmy rabbit in North America and the European wild rabbit (which is experiencing declines in parts of its native range) require focused conservation efforts to protect these vital species and maintain the ecological balance of their respective animal habitats.


7. Rabbit Fun Facts: Unveiling Their Mysteries and Delving into Wild Animal Facts

Rabbits are full of fascinating traits and quirks that often surprise people. What are 5 interesting facts about rabbits?

  1. Continuously Growing Teeth: Their teeth grow constantly throughout their lives, necessitating a high-fiber diet to wear them down naturally. This is a special feature of a rabbit.
  2. Crepuscular Nature: As mentioned, they are most active at dawn and dusk.
  3. Baby Rabbits are Called 'Kittens': A unique term that reflects their early dependence on their mothers, distinct from other young animals.
  4. Exceptional Jumpers: Rabbits can jump high, often several times their body length, a critical escape maneuver.
  5. Lagomorphs, Not Rodents: Despite common misconceptions, rabbits are not rodents; they belong to a separate order, Lagomorpha, distinguished by their unique dental structure (a second set of small peg-like incisors behind the main upper incisors).

Other intriguing wild animal facts about rabbits include their inability to vomit, their susceptibility to extreme stress (sometimes referred to as dying from fear), and their highly specialized digestive system for processing fibrous vegetation.

9. Rabbit Diet: More Than Just Carrots and Understanding It's Not All About Carrots

While popular culture often depicts rabbits enthusiastically consuming carrots, their natural diet is far more varied and critical for their health. In the wild, rabbits primarily consume a diverse range of grasses, leaves, weeds, and other herbaceous vegetation. Carrots, being high in sugar and low in fiber, are not a natural staple and should only be given in very small quantities to pet rabbits.

Their diet is crucial for their health and survival, as they require a high-fiber intake to maintain their unique digestive health and to wear down their continuously growing teeth. Therefore, for rabbitsit's not all about carrots; their diet is much more nuanced and essential for their overall wellbeing.


10. Rabbits and the Animal Kingdom: Understanding Their Place and Appreciating Animal Kingdom

It's a common misconception that rabbits are rodents. However, their anatomical and evolutionary differences place them in their own distinct order, Lagomorpha, which also includes pikas and hares. This classification highlights their unique evolutionary lineage, particularly their dental structure with the distinctive second set of upper incisors.
